UEFI虚拟机Win10装Win7教程
虚拟机uefi win10安装win7

首页 2025-01-30 00:52:42



在虚拟机中通过UEFI模式安装Windows 7:深度解析与实践指南 在当今技术日新月异的时代,Windows 10以其强大的功能、优化的性能以及持续的安全更新,成为了众多用户的首选操作系统

    然而,在某些特定场景或应用需求下,Windows 7依然保持着其不可替代的地位,尤其是在兼容性、旧软件运行以及特定行业软件支持方面

    为了满足这一需求,同时避免对现有系统环境造成影响,通过虚拟机(Virtual Machine, VM)在Windows 10上安装Windows 7成为了一个既高效又安全的解决方案

    本文将深入探讨如何在支持UEFI(统一可扩展固件接口)的虚拟机环境中安装Windows 7,确保过程顺利且高效

     一、为何选择UEFI模式安装Windows 7 1.性能提升 相较于传统的BIOS模式,UEFI提供了更快的启动速度、更大的磁盘容量支持以及更安全的启动过程

    在虚拟机中采用UEFI模式安装Windows 7,能够显著提升系统的响应速度和整体性能

     2.安全性增强 UEFI引入了安全启动(Secure Boot)机制,能够有效防止恶意软件在系统启动前的攻击,为虚拟机内的Windows 7环境提供额外的安全保障

     3.现代硬件兼容性 随着硬件技术的不断进步,许多新型硬件已经全面转向UEFI支持

    在虚拟机中模拟UEFI环境,可以确保Windows 7更好地兼容这些现代硬件特性,延长老旧系统的使用寿命

     二、准备工作 1.虚拟机软件选择 - VMware Workstation/Fusion- 或 Oracle VirtualBox 是两款广泛使用的虚拟机软件,均支持UEFI模式配置

    本文将以VMware Workstation为例进行详细讲解

     2.Windows 7安装镜像 - 确保下载的是官方原版ISO文件,以避免潜在的兼容性和安全问题

     3.虚拟机配置 - CPU:分配至少2个虚拟CPU,以保证Windows 7的运行效率

     - 内存:建议分配4GB或以上内存,视宿主机配置而定

     - 硬盘:创建一个至少30GB的虚拟硬盘,以容纳Windows7系统及其后续更新

     - 网络适配器:选择NAT或桥接模式,根据网络访问需求设置

     三、创建并配置虚拟机 1.新建虚拟机 打开VMware Workstation,选择“创建新的虚拟机”,按照向导提示完成基本设置,包括选择安装来源(ISO文件)、操作系统类型(Windows)及版本(Windows 7 x64)

     2.启用UEFI固件 在虚拟机配置界面的“高级”选项卡中,勾选“启用UEFI安全启动”或类似选项(具体名称可能因软件版本而异)

    这一步骤是关键,它确保了虚拟机将以UEFI模式启动

     3.调整虚拟机设置 - 在“CD/DVD(SATA)”设置中,确保ISO镜像文件已正确挂载

     - 在“处理器配置”中,检查是否启用了虚拟化技术(如Intel VT-x/AMD-V),这对虚拟机性能至关重要

     - 根据需要调整其他硬件设置,如USB控制器、声卡等

     四、安装Windows 7 1.启动虚拟机 完成上述配置后,启动虚拟机

    首次启动时,虚拟机将自动进入UEFI固件设置界面(类似于实际硬件的BIOS/UEFI界面)

     2.配置UEFI设置 在UEFI界面中,通常无需做太多更改,但可以确认安全启动状态(如果启用了安全启动,可能需要加载额外的驱动程序或禁用它以安装未经签名的操作系统)

    随后,保存并退出UEFI设置,虚拟机将开始从ISO镜像引导Windows 7安装程序

     3.安装过程 - 按照屏幕提示完成Windows 7的安装过程,包括选择安装语言、时间格式、输入密钥(可选,后续可激活)、选择安装分区等

     - 注意,在安装过程中可能会遇到“Windows无法安装到这个磁盘

    选中的磁盘具有MBR分区表……”的提示

    这是因为UEFI通常要求GPT(GUID分区表)而非MBR(主引导记录)

    此时,需删除所有现有分区,并选择“新建”以GPT格式重新创建分区

     4.驱动安装与系统优化 - 安装完成后,进入Windows 7系统,可能需要手动安装一些虚拟机特有的驱动,如VMware Tools,以提升性能并启用全屏模式、共享文件夹等功能

     - 考虑安装最新的Windows更新,以增强系统安全性和稳定性

     - 对于缺少的硬件驱动,特别是网络驱动,可以通过访问虚拟机制造商的官方网站下载适用于UEFI环境的版本

     五、常见问题与解决方案 1.安全启动问题 - 若在安装过程中遇到安全启动相关的错误,尝试禁用虚拟机中的安全启动选项,或在安装前加载必要的驱动程序

     2.GPT分区表问题 - 确保在安装过程中正确选择GPT分区表格式,否则将导致安装失败

     3.性能瓶颈 - 根据宿主机硬件配置合理分配虚拟机资源,必要时升级宿主机硬件

     六、总结 通过虚拟机在Windows 10上安装Windows 7,不仅解决了老旧系统的兼容性问题,还实现了资源的有效利用和系统隔离,极大地提高了工作效率和安全性

    尽管过程可能涉及一些技术细节,但只要按照上述步骤操作,即使是初学者也能顺利完成

    随着虚拟化技术的不断成熟,虚拟机将成为连接过去与未来操作系统的重要桥梁,为用户带来更多的灵活性和便利性

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道